  • Education and Teaching

    Calvin’s master of education program provides professional development for teachers, principals, and others interested in P-12 education. The program provides plenty of options to take courses that fit into your busy life—all at a cost per semester hour that is one of the lowest in the region. You can choose between four concentrations and two modalities. Choose a fully online program (literacy specialist or inclusion specialist) or hybrid learning (educational leadership or curriculum and instruction). A completed bachelor’s degree is required for admission.

    Calvin also offers a Master of Arts in Teaching, a year-long intensive program for those with a bachelor's degree who have decided to become teachers. Cohorts start at the beginning of the summer with full-time coursework, and students complete an internship in the fall and student teaching in the spring. By the end of the year, students have obtained a master's degree and a teaching certificate. Application coming soon.

  • Geographic Information Science

    The master of science in geographic information science offers training in cutting-edge GIS technology and analysis. Using computers, drones, and GPS technologies, you’ll gain hands-on experience in state-of-the-art approaches in the geospatial industry. Whether you’re starting from scratch or want to deepen your existing knowledge, you’ll learn at your own pace in online classes taught by world-renowned faculty. Calvin also offers a certificate program in GIS.
